Doepfer A-126-2 Frequency Shifter Eurorack Module
Doepfer A-126-2 Frequency Shifter Eurorack Module (eurorack oscillator/phase shifter/pitch shifter/VCA module)
Cat: 847081 Rel: 17 Nov 21
 
Voltage Controlled Frequency Shifter II
Notes: Module A-126-2 is a fully analog frequency shifter for audio signals. A frequency shifter is an audio processing unit that shifts each frequency of the incoming audio signal by the same frequency. If the shifting frequency is e.g. 200Hz an incoming audio frequency of 1000 Hz becomes 1200 Hz, 2000Hz becomes 2200 Hz, 3000 Hz becomes 3200 Hz and so on. Pay attention that this is different from pitch shifting where all frequencies are shifted proportional (e.g. 1000>1200Hz, 2000>2400Hz, 3000>3600Hz) !
The frequency range of the internal quadrature VCO is about 8 octaves (about 20Hz ... 5kHz). If required an external quadrature VCO can be used.

The module is equipped with these controls, inputs and outputs:

Frequ. 1: first manual control of the shifting frequency (factory setting: coarse, range about 20Hz - 5 kHz)

Frequ. 2: second manual control of the shifting frequency (factory setting: fine)

by means of internal jumpers the sensitivity of Frequ.1 and 2 can be swapped (i.e. Frequ.1 = fine and Frequ.2 = coarse)

the relation between coarse and fine control is about 25:1 (corresponding to about 8 octaves to 1/3 octave)

FCV In (socket) and FCV (small control without knob): control voltage input with attenuator for the external voltage control of the shifting frequency

Mix: manual control of the up/down shift panning unit, fully CCW = down shift, fully CW = up shift, in between a mixture of down and up

Mix CV In (socket) and Mix CV (small control without knob): control voltage input with attenuator for the mixing unit for external voltage control of the up/down mixing

Audio In (socket), Level (small control without knob) and Overload (LED): audio input with attenuator, typ. audio in level = 1Vpp, the level control has to be adjusted so that the overload LED just begins to light up a bit, when the LED is fully on clipping/distortion occurs, when the LED is permanently off the input level is too low and the signal-to-noise ratio increases

Audio Out (socket): audio output of the frequency shifter

Squelch (small control without knob): controls the squelch function: fully CCW (Env.) the output VCA is controlled by the envelope signal, which is derived from the audio input signal, fully CW (open) the output VCA is permanently open (no squelch function), in between the squelch intensity can be adjusted

Quadrature VCO Outputs (sockets Sin and Cos): outputs of the internal quadrature oscillator, about 12Vpp level (+6V/-6V)

Ext. Inputs Sin and Cos (sockets): required when an external quadrature VCO (e.g. A-143-9 with a wider frequency range or A-110-4 with thru zero feature or A-110-6 with different waveforms) is used instead of the internal quadrature VCO, the levels of the external VCO should be about 10Vpp (8...10Vpp are OK) and the signals have to be symmetrical around zero Volts, the sockets are normalled to the internal quadrature VCO (i.e. the sockets are equipped with switching contacts that interrupt the internal connection as soon as a plug inserted)

VCA ext. CV (socket): used when an external control voltage (e.g. from an envelope generator) should be used to control the output VCA instead of the internal squelch unit, the socket is normalled to the output of the squelch control (i.e. the socket is equipped with a switching contact that interrupts the internal squelch connection as soon as a plug inserted). From about +8V external control voltage the VCA is fully open.

Variable bandwidth bandpass filter module - 18HP
Notes: From one of the most iconic names in modular synthesis, the Variable Bandwidth Filter is a unique design, combining two state-variable VCFs with extensive CV control for clean, versatile filtering.

Supplier's Notes:
The Serge Variable Bandwidth Filter (VCF2) is probably the rarest classic filter in the Serge system, offering a unique combination of 2 filters. According to the 1983 Serge catalogue, the Variable Bandwidth VCF (VCF2) "has a band-pass output which can be varied manually or with voltage control. This is a standard response synthesizer VCF, typical to filters used in many studio systems. In the VCF2, two state-variable VCF's are connected in series to produce a total of five outputs. High pass, low pass, two fixed bandwidth outputs, and one variable bandwidth output are available. The outputs are all flat-response (no resonance) so the VCF2 is suitable for processing concrete sounds without introducing resonant coloration to the timbres. Under voltage or manual control, cut-off frequency of the high and low-pass outputs are affected, as well as the center frequency of the two band-pass outputs. Both center frequency and bandwidth are independently controllable on the variable bandwidth output."

Now - for the first time, designed and licenced by Serge - the VCF2 is available as a eurorack module. A new switch has been added which determines if the CV-controls are routed to the first (left), second (right) or both filters, bringing even more sonic options than the original.

Analogue Systems RS-650N Echo & Reverb Module
Cat: 799757 Rel: 13 Nov 20
 
Echo & reverb synth module
Notes: The RS-650 Echo / Reverb is a combination of the RS-310 and RS-440 which are based on the same circuit.

It offers both delay (echo) and reverb settings in one module. It is based on a bucket brigade device (BBD) with six parallel delay taps. Those six delay times have no relationship to each other and their outputs have different levels. You have to consider the reverb effect as a mixture of six different short delays what results in a dense sound. The clock frequency which scans the bucket brigade is audible and you'll have to use a low pass filter in order to eliminate or minimize it. In Reverb mode the delay time can be set between 2.5ms and 150ms and in Echo mode it spans from 75ms to 200ms.

ADDAC System ADDAC504 Probabilistic Generator Module
ADDAC System ADDAC504 Probabilistic Generator Module (random/clock modulator synth module)
Cat: 776335 Rel: 15 Sep 20
 
Complex gate and CV generator module in 10HP.
Notes: This is a complex Gate / CV generator based on probabilities.

Functions:

Knob 1:
%1 = Gate 1 Probability
5TG = Fifth Output Type: Trigger/Gate
N1 = Note 1 Tuning

Knob 2:
%2 = Gate 2 Probability
T.SIZE = Trigger Size
N2 = Note 2 Tuning

Knob 3:
%3 = Gate 3 Probability
DIR = LOCK Mode Direction: Backwards/pendulum/forward
N3 = Note 3 Tuning

Knob 4:
%4 = Gate 4 Probability
S.SIZE = LOCK Mode Sequence Size: up to 16 steps
N4 = Note 4 Tuning

Knob 5:
SWING X = Clock Swing X: 1 to 16
Y = Clock Swing Y: 1 to 16
N5 = Note 5 Tuning

Gate Outputs Behaviour:

At every clock input, based on the four knobs probability settings, the module will select one active gate out, only one of the five gates will be active at all times. All Gate outputs can also behave as a Trigger instead, Trigger size can also be adjusted.

The knobs set the probabilities of each gate to be chosen, here's an example of how this operates

With all first four knobs at 12 o'clock the first Gate has 50% of being the chosen one, the remaining 50% of the times will be passed through the next knobs. So Gate 2 at 12 o'clock has 50% of the remaining 50% left by setting one, which leaves it with 25% chance of being the chosen one, the remaining 25% will be passed through Knob 3 which will have 12.5% chance of being the chosen one, the remaining 12.5% will be sent to Setting 4 which will have a probability of 6.25%. The remaining percentage left by the 4 Settings will always be the probability of Gate 5, in this case the remaining 6.25%.

Here's a couple more examples.

All knobs at 12 0'clock
Setting 1 = 50% chance, 50% left for remaining settings.
Setting 2 = 25% chance, 25% left for remaining settings.
Setting 3 = 12.5% chance, 12.5% left for remaining setting.
Setting 4 = 6.25% chance, 6.25% left for Gate 5.

All knobs at 9 0'clock (aproximate values)
Setting 1 = 20% chance, 80% left for remaining settings.
Setting 2 = 16% chance, 64% left for remaining settings.
Setting 3 = 12.8% chance, 51.2% left for remaining setting.
Setting 4 = 10.24% chance, 40.96% left for Gate 5.

Joranalogue Generate 3 Through Zero Multiphonic Signal Generator Module
Cat: 757120 Rel: 07 Jan 20
 
High-stability precision analogue triangle-core VC(LF)O with fine and coarse tuning
Notes: Any signal can be expressed in terms of a few parameters: frequency, phase, amplitude and timbre. It is through modulation of these aspects that synthesists create electronic sound. With Generate 3, it is now possible to create a signal and control all its parameters by through-zero modulation within a single 12 HP wide module.

Everything starts with the exceptionally precise triangle-core voltage controlled oscillator (VCO) at the module’s heart. Through-zero linear frequency modulation (FM) enables rich yet pitch-stable FM sounds, by allowing the oscillator to run backwards into ‘negative frequencies’.

The resultant triangle wave is then processed by the through-zero phase modulator, providing a total phase shift range of 900°. Phase modulation offers an interesting alternative for FM, as it enables deep FM-type tones without actually changing the oscillation frequency.

The timbre of a signal is determined by its harmonic content. This full set of harmonics can be grouped into three main parts: the fundamental, even and odd harmonics. Generate 3’s harmonics generator separates out these three timbral ‘channels’. By adjusting their relative amplitudes, a vast array of different waveforms can be created, including but not limited to the classic sine, saw and square waves.

While the amplitudes can be adjusted manually, each timbral channel supports through-zero amplitude modulation, also known as balanced or ring modulation. When audio-frequency modulation signals are applied, the harmonics become ‘split’, enriching the spectrum.

In addition to all the usual analogue synthesis techniques, the extensive set of modulation options makes Generate 3 especially suited for exploring multiphonic synthesis: a monophonic source creating a complex timbre, much like throat singing, yet by electronic means.

Serge Resonant Equalizer 10-Band Filter Module
Cat: 757149 Rel: 15 Oct 20
 
10-band filter module - 18HP
Notes: The RESONANT EQUALIZER (EQ) is a unique ten-band filter designed specifically for electronic sound synthesis and processing. Except for the top and bottom frequency bands, the bands are spaced at an interval of a major seventh. The Resonant Equalizer is designed to produce formant peaks and valleys similar to those in acoustic insstruments.

There are three equalized outputs: the two COMB outputs provide the sums of the two alternate filter bands, while the two top outputs are the (identical) mix of all filter bands. Please note that there is no sharp separation between the bands, moving any frequency knob will have an influence on both COMB outputs. This equalizer is special in that the bands can be set to be resonant: when the knobs are in the middle position, the response at the main EQ Output is flat. When the knobs are positioned between the 9 and 3 o'clock position, up to 12 db of boost or cut is set at the band. If the knob is set beyond the 3 o'clock position, the band will become resonant, simulating the natural resonance of acoustic instrument formant structures. Below the 9 o'clock position, increased band rejection is achieved.

The Random*Source version of the filter is a licensed and authorized adaption of the legendary Serge equalizer for Eurorack. It adds an input mixer with 2 inputs that can be built/used to attenuate or amplify/distort the input signal(s) before they are sent into the EQ and a Feedback section (knob and phase switch) which allows to feed back the output signal or the inverted output signal (depending on the Phase switch). Adding inverted feedback leads to phase cancellation effects - unlike the "normal" feedback, level decreases and the signal thins out.

Vermona TwinVCFilter Dual Multimode Filter Module
Vermona TwinVCFilter Dual Multimode Filter Module (filter/mixer/dual/stereo synth module)
Cat: 662842 Rel: 18 Sep 17
 
Dual filter module with flexible routing & excellent audio properties - 24HP
Notes: There is almost no modular system without at least one filter-module. You can look at them as the stars within the giant Eurorack-jungle. twinVCFilter is such a star as well. A dual filter module with flexible routing and excellent audio properties. It covers a huge range of different applications without the slightest effort.

Features and Routing:

Each filter section of twinVCFilter works as low- or highpass-filter with a slope of 12 dB/octave or as bandpass-filter with 6 db/octave. Signals can be directed in three ways through the module:

- Serial: The incoming signal passes both filter sections in a row.
- Dual: The filter sections act completely separated of each other. As if they were two individual filter modules.
- Parallel: The incoming signal passes both filters at the same time.

With these routings you can i.e. generate bandpasses or notches with variable slopes and different resonance settings or doubling the filter's slope. These are the more obvious combinations but there is a lot more to discover.

The convenient link-feature allows to couple cutoff- and resonance of both filter sections for straightforward stereo use in dual mode.

Mix section:

The flexible signal-routing is supplemented by the mix-section. Here you can crossfade both filter sections manually or by control voltages. Seamless movements from low- to highpass-filter, is as easy as crossfading from half to doubled slope. Of course you can mix two completely individual signals or toggle between them by using a rectangle-LFO-modulation.

Resonance:

Resonance is a key factor in the context of sound-shaping and sound-generation using a filter. Therefore we carefully trimmed twinVCFilter's resonance to be as musically and stable as possible. You can apply subtle frequency-dependent emphasis to signals and tear them up to self-oscillation. The latter generates a solid sine-wave which is an excellent base for percussive sounds. Possible cross-modulations significantly enhance the sound-generator features. By the way: If you are missing a vibrato-LFO in a patch, twinVCFilter can do the job.

Frap Tools Sapel Tamed Random Source Module
Frap Tools Sapel Tamed Random Source Module (clock generator/clock modulator/CV modulation/dual/stereo/noise/quantiser/random/sample & hold synth module)
Cat: 673002 Rel: 13 Dec 17
 
Random control voltage for Eurorack, featuring multi-channel noise source & two sophisticated random sections
Notes: The SAPEL is a random control voltages source for Eurorack modular systems. It is composed of two main sections, one that generates audio noises, in 4 different versions, and another which includes two specular random clock, random voltages and clock sources.

Noise outputs are colour coded, based on the noise colours, and include:

- Blue (+3dB/oct spectrum)
- White noise (0dB/oct spectrum)
- Pink noise (-3dB/oct spectrum)
- Red noise, a.k.a. Brown or Brownian (-6dB/oct spectrum).

The random voltage and clock section features four uncorrelated random CV generation paths, divided in;

- Fluctuating random voltage;
- Quantized random voltage with 2n stages tuned in semitones referred to 1V/oct scale;
- Quantized random voltage with n+1 stages tuned in octaves referred to 1V/oct scale;
- Non quantized sample & hold.

It is also possible to set a probability distribution with a potentiometer, and apply (or do not apply) the chosen distribution setting to each of the four paths independently.

Furthermore, each of the two random sources section features an independent built-in clock generator, with clock output and random clock output, which can be used in "more than" or "less than" mode. It is possible to use an external clock signal as a clock source, bypassing the built-in one. In addition to that, it is also possible to hand trigger the clock via a manual sample & hold button, which can be also modulated by gate signals.

AJH Synth Fixed Filter Bank 914 Industor Based Bandpass Filter Array Module (black)
Cat: 708095 Rel: 25 Jan 19
 
14 band inductor based fixed filter bank - black, 30HP
Notes: This 30HP wide module features twelve fixed frequency, inductor based bandpass filters, set at half octave interval spacing and covering from 125 Hz through to 5.8kHz. It also features low pass and high pass shelf filters, again they are fixed frequency and both are active inductor based circuits. It has a vintage pedigree that harks back to the original and highly sought after 914 Fixed Filter bank from the 1960's Moog 900 series modular synthesiser system, however we have brought this design up to date and made it compact enough to fit into skiff friendly Eurorack cases by using gyrator based active inductors, and have added some other very useful features too - the bands are split alternatively to left and right channels, each having their own individual output, and there is also an inbuilt Voltage Controlled cross-fader that allows panning between the left and right banks, with a mix of all bands available in the central position.

In addition, we have a second cross fader that can mix between the dry incoming signal, or an external signal fed into input 2, and this is cross-faded against the wet MIX Output - this allows Voltage Controlled crossfading from wet to dry signals, or between wet and external signals - and the level of each can be adjusted using the Input 1 and Input 2 level controls.

A further addition is the feedback control, this is similar in design to the resonance control on a regular VCF, but because of the multiple fixed filters topology it is rather different in operation - it would normally be added in small amounts to thicken up the sound, however we have allowed the feedback to traverse to quite extreme settings for howling feedback and even soft clipped self-oscillation, especially for the noise merchants out there...

Using L/C inductor topology bandpass circuits rather than the usual Sallen Key R/C active bandpass filters does give a slightly different sound and this is part of the magic of the original 914 filterbank, as the LC based circuit exhibits less phase shift against frequency that the more common Sallen Key R/C based bandpass filters that are used in many Modular synths.

Many people often wrongly assume that a fixed filter bank is exactly the same as a graphic equaliser - however this is certainly not the case, if all of the controls of a graphic EQ are set to centre then a flat frequency response is expected and the output will sound very similar, or identical to the input - this does not happen with a fixed filter bank, the frequency response rises and falls as it passes between each stage (but to a lesser extent than if the filters are all set to maximum output), so it acts as a soft slope comb filter, and the resulting output sounds very different from the input signal. Also, with all of the individual filters turned to zero there will be no output at all.
